发布时间:2023/09/09 20:04
以太坊是一种基于区块链技术的加密货币平台,它提供了一种去中心化的交易方式。在以太坊网络中进行交易时,用户需要支付一定数量的gas来获得交易的确认。
Gas是以太坊中的计价单位,用于衡量交易的复杂性和计算所需的资源。不同的交易类型会消耗不同数量的gas。
例如,简单的转账交易所需的gas较少,而复杂的智能合约交易可能需要更多的gas。交易获得gas的过程是自动进行的。
当用户发起一笔交易时,他们需要设置一个gas限额,即交易可以消耗的gas的最大数量。如果交易所需的gas超过了设置的限额,交易将失败。
因此,用户需要根据交易的复杂性和计算所需的资源来合理设置gas限额。在以太坊中,交易的gas费用由用户支付,以太币(ETH)作为支付单位。
每个gas单位有一个固定的价格,由网络的矿工决定。矿工在打包交易时,会根据交易所需的gas数量和用户支付的gas价格来选择打包交易。
因此,较高的gas价格可以提高交易的优先级,更快地被打包确认。交易获得的gas可以用于支付交易费用以外的其他操作。
以太坊中的智能合约需要消耗gas来执行代码,gas负责管理合约的计算资源。因此,当用户在以太坊上执行智能合约时,他们需要根据合约的复杂性和计算所需的资源来设置合适的gas限额。
交易获得的gas还可以用于数据存储。以太坊网络中的每个交易都可以携带一定数量的数据,这些数据将永久存储在区块链上。
用户可以使用交易获得的gas来存储他们希望在区块链上永久保存的数据。总之,以太坊中进行交易时需要支付一定数量的gas来获得交易的确认。
gas是以太坊中的计价单位,用于衡量交易的复杂性和计算所需的资源。交易获得的gas可以用于支付交易费用以外的其他操作,如执行智能合约和存储数据。
因此,合理设置gas限额对于以太坊交易的成功非常重要。